The Bachelor of Information Technology course at Victoria University Melbourne is of three years. A Bachelor in IT shall prepare students for a range of roles across IT, Banking / Finance, Government, Retail, Health, Education, Media, Logistics and Manufacturing. Some of the job titles that will be suitable after pursuing this course include Web Designer, Software Analyst, Web Application Developer, Business Analyst, Data Analyst, Project Manager, etc.

India Today Media Institute does not choose their candidates through cut offs. They have their certain processes on which they select the candidates for futher process.
The testing process alone will make one eligible or ineligible. All the postgraduate programmes require one to be a graduate. Three-year degrees will be considered. A minimum of 15 years of schooling is required for admission. If a candidate is in the final year of undergraduate study, they may apply.
ITMI does not consider any cut off or merit base for the admission of students.
